Created attachment 184737 [details] Drop down box and result SUMMARY My current "/home" directory, is /home/john. STEPS TO REPRODUCE 1. Click the drop down box to the left of the directory field and choose Home (or any of the other home directory options). 2. Click on any of the Home Directory options (Home/Desktop/Documents, etc), and instead of /home/john/<directory> being chosen, the chosen directory will be /home/john#1/<directory> 3. OBSERVED RESULT All links to directories are /home/john#1/<directory>. instead of /home/john/<directory> EXPECTED RESULT Selection should show /home/john/<directory> SOFTWARE/OS VERSIONS Windows: macOS: (available in the Info Center app, or by running `kinfo` in a terminal window) Linux/KDE Plasma: Opensuse Tumbleweed Latest KDE Plasma Version: 6.4.4 KDE Frameworks Version: 6.17.0 Qt Version: 6.9.2 ADDITIONAL INFORMATION
